Redefining Legacy: Clodia's Role in Roman History

This chapter critiques Cicero's representation of women in history, focusing on Clodia as a significant figure overshadowed by Cleopatra. It explores Clodia's dynamic life within the Roman Republic, emphasizing her political engagement and familial influences amidst societal constraints. Through in-depth research, the speaker unveils Clodia's narrative as a pivotal prelude to understanding female historical archetypes and the rich complexities of Roman life.
